Subject: Re: [PATCH] omap3: Fix 3630 mux errors

> > The omap3630 has more mux signals than 34xx. The additional
> > pins exist in omap36xx_cbp_subset, but are not initialized
> > as the superset is missing these offsets. This causes the
> > following errors during the boot:
> 
> I have an earlier version of this queued up, will take a look
> and see if they're the same:
> 
> https://patchwork.kernel.org/patch/87555/

Turns out these are all non-muxable pins. So the right fix
is to remove them from the 3630 ball table. Will post a patch
shortly for this along with my other fixes.
